How to prepare for a job interview at Teach
✨Know Your SEN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of special educational needs. Familiarise yourself with different types of additional needs and effective teaching strategies. This will show that you're not just passionate but also well-informed.
✨Showcase Your Flexibility
Since the role involves supply opportunities, be ready to discuss your adaptability. Share examples of how you've successfully adjusted your teaching methods to meet diverse student needs in various settings.
✨Connect with the Team
During the interview, engage with the panel and express your enthusiasm for working collaboratively. Highlight any previous experiences where teamwork made a difference in supporting students with additional needs.
✨Prepare Questions
Have a few thoughtful questions ready about the school's approach to SEN and how they support their teachers. This shows your genuine interest in the role and helps you assess if it's the right fit for you.
